  1. Neff:
    Neff is renowned for its innovative slide-and-hide oven door. This feature allows easy access to the oven without any obstruction. Neff appliances often include unique cooking functions such as CircoTherm, which facilitates even heat distribution. Users appreciate the brand’s focus on functionality and sleek design.

  2. Bosch:
    Bosch ovens are known for their combination of reliability and advanced technology. Bosch offers a range of models equipped with features like self-cleaning and precise temperature control. The Home Connect feature allows users to operate the oven remotely through their smartphones. Their consistent performance is highly regarded in the UK market.

  3. Siemens:
    Siemens is recognized for its stylish and modern design. Their ovens incorporate innovative technology for energy efficiency and precise cooking results. Many models come with features like varioSpeed, reducing cooking time significantly. Customers value Siemens for both aesthetics and functionality.

How Do You Choose the Best Inbuilt Electric Oven for Your Cooking Needs?

To choose the best inbuilt electric oven for your cooking needs, consider factors like capacity, features, energy efficiency, price, and brand reputation.

Capacity: Select an oven size that fits your kitchen space and cooking volume. Ideally, a standard oven has a capacity between 60 to 90 liters. A larger capacity is beneficial for families, while a smaller oven may suffice for individuals or couples.

Features: Look for advanced cooking features such as multi-function settings, self-cleaning modes, and smart technology. Multi-function ovens offer various settings like baking, grilling, and steaming. According to a study by Consumer Reports (2021), ovens with smart features can enhance cooking precision and convenience.

Energy Efficiency: Check the energy rating label. Higher-rated ovens use less electricity, which can lead to savings on utility bills. The UK government recommends selecting appliances with at least an A rated energy efficiency to minimize environmental impact and maximize savings.

Price: Establish a budget and compare oven prices within that range. Electric ovens can vary widely from £300 to over £1,500 based on features and brand. Evaluate whether higher-priced models offer essential features that justify the cost.

Brand Reputation: Research brands with a strong reputation for quality and customer service. Brands like Bosch, Neff, and Siemens are known for their reliability according to Trustpilot ratings (2022). Check customer reviews and industry awards for insights into performance and longevity.

Warranty and Service: Review the warranty period and service options. A good warranty can protect your investment. Extended warranties or service plans are also worth considering for peace of mind.
